How to fill out the NAEYC First through Third Anniversary Annual Report online

This guide provides a clear and supportive walkthrough for users on how to effectively complete the NAEYC First through Third Anniversary Annual Report online. With detailed instructions on each section of the report, this guide aims to assist programs in maintaining their NAEYC accreditation.

Follow the steps to complete the NAEYC Annual Report easily.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access and open the NAEYC Annual Report in your preferred online editing tool.
  2. Begin filling in the Program Information section, ensuring to include the program's legal name, contact information, and Program ID number.
  3. In the Licensing/Regulation section, select the appropriate licensing status of your program and provide any relevant details as requested.
  4. Complete the Program Schedule by indicating the operating months and any planned closures for the upcoming year.
  5. In the Group Information section, report the number and age categories of all groups your program serves, ensuring to follow the instructions for reporting group types.
  6. Fill out the section on Meeting the NAEYC Standards and Criteria by addressing each criterion and providing supporting comments regarding the program's performance.
  7. Detail the qualifications of the Designated Program Administrator and the Teaching Staff by selecting the appropriate education levels and experience categories.
  8. Review the Rights and Responsibilities section, signing where indicated to confirm understanding of your program's obligations.
  9. Calculate the fees for NAEYC Accreditation based on the number of children enrolled. Ensure to include any applicable late fees if you are submitting the report past the due date.
  10. Provide payment information as per your chosen payment method, ensuring all necessary details are filled accurately.
  11. Follow the Submission Instructions provided at the end of the form to send the completed report and payment to NAEYC, keeping a copy for your records.

NAEYC periodically updates its accreditation standards to align with the latest research and best practices in early childhood education. Recently, the organization has emphasized a greater focus on family engagement and developmentally appropriate practices. Staying informed of these changes is crucial for maintaining your NAEYC accreditation.

Once obtained, NAEYC accreditation is valid for five years, providing a solid timeframe to demonstrate compliance with standards. During this period, it's essential to document your progress and updates, particularly through the NAEYC First through Third Anniversary Annual Report. This ensures your program remains in good standing.
